Michael Saks
About
Michael Saks has authored 107 papers that have received a total of 2.1k indexed citations.
This includes 72 papers in Computational Theory and Mathematics, 52 papers in Artificial Intelligence and 27 papers in Computer Networks and Communications. The topics of these papers are Combinatorial Optimization and Complexity Theory (41 papers), Optimization and Search Problems (22 papers) and Advanced Graph Theory Research (20 papers). Michael Saks is often cited by papers focused on Combinatorial Optimization and Complexity Theory (41 papers), Optimization and Search Problems (22 papers) and Advanced Graph Theory Research (20 papers) and collaborates with scholars based in United States, Israel and Canada. Michael Saks's co-authors include Nathan Linial, C. Seshadhri, Jeff Kahn, Michal Koucký and Paul Beame and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of the ACM, Advances in Mathematics and SIAM Journal on Computing.
